Re: The Lost Division campaign - POLL: WHAT MAPS DO YOU HAVE?
I personally like all 3 Antietam maps but the main map does seem to be either buggier than others or demands more resources. The Sharpsburg map also, more than most, draws the battle into a quite limited area. In the past though I've used the Antietam Creek as a good basis of making an attacker cross an unfordable stream, so in that respect its a useful map to have available for a campaign.

Re: The Lost Division campaign - POLL: WHAT MAPS DO YOU HAVE?
I can easily change the movement and fatigue penalties on these maps so they are similar to those on the C'ville maps. Antietam was the worst expansion pack NSD put out. Very little, if any, thought went into playing anything other than the scenarios. This has always been the great failing of NSD. Nearly all efforts are directed towards scenario play. Any changes to gameplay are looked upon suspiciously as they may negatively impact previously created scenarios.

Re: The Lost Division campaign - POLL: WHAT MAPS DO YOU HAVE?
Troops marching on fences instead of the roads isn't a problem of that map, its a bug in the game, happens on all mpas though of course it shows up most on maps with fenced roads.
I think Kevin amended the road fatigue for the Crampton Gap map and possibly others after we had this discussion about fatigue - what? - over a year ago? I haven't noticed any fatigue issues on the Sharpsburg map any different to any other map recently. Maybe its how players handle their troops? I always rest my men at all times whenever I can and try to never go into battle straight from a march.
